Affordable Housing Takes Center Stage in Maharashtra
Real Estate Maharashtra:The affordable housing market in Maharashtra is witnessing a significant transformation, thanks to a strategic partnership between IIFL HFL and the Maharashtra Housing and Area Development Authority (MHDC). This collaboration aims to address the growing demand for affordable homes and provide a pathway to homeownership for a broader segment of the population.

This initiative leverages the financial expertise of IIFL HFL and MHDC's extensive experience in developing housing projects in the state. The partnership is expected to not only increase the availability of affordable housing but also stimulate economic growth and urban development in Maharashtra.

One of the primary objectives of this collaboration is to facilitate the construction of high-quality, affordable homes that meet the needs of low-income and middle-income families. The project will focus on key areas such as Pune, Thane, and Mumbai, where the demand for affordable housing is particularly high. By integrating sustainable building practices and modern infrastructure, the partnership aims to create communities that offer a high quality of life.

The financial component of the partnership is also crucial. IIFL HFL will provide a range of financial solutions, including home loans, to make homeownership more accessible. The company's expertise in financial planning and risk management will ensure that the project is financially sustainable and viable in the long term.

Maharashtra, one of the most populous states in India, has been grappling with a significant housing shortage, especially in urban areas. The state government has been proactive in addressing this issue through various initiatives and policies. The partnership between IIFL HFL and MHDC aligns with the government's efforts to provide affordable housing for all.

The project is expected to have a ripple effect on the local economy, creating jobs and boosting the construction industry. It will also contribute to the social well-being of the community by providing safe and affordable housing options for families.
